Mentor Walleye
Day after day of good walleye 2 miles north of the Lagoons in Mentor. 45 - 50 feet of water. Night crawlers on harnesses behind Jets 130 back. Pink colors as well as orange seem to be the best but no real pattern on color. Speed at 2.0. Not much junk fish and still a few shorts but overall at 30 fish limits in 5 hours in late August will always be considered awesome in my book. Biggest 3 over 8 pounds, most over 20 inches and 5-6 that just made the cut.

Sorry - havent been on in a while - Caught 10 walleye in 60' north of Lagoons Wednesday evening. Tried Perch with no luck also on the hump (east side)
Spoons and crawlers - all fish at 50 foot except 1 at 40.

We actually tried Wednesday morning north of lagoon. Picked up 1 or 2 in about 50fow, but got our limit in 68-70fow. Spoons and bandits, but color didn't seem to matter. Was back at dock before 1. Two 4-pounders, a 3, and the rest were all smaller. No throwbacks and only only junk.

Sunday in the same feet of water was limits also. Dipseys/Board lines 4 0z weights....No specific color but speed was 2.3. Bandits and Spoons
